The Asia Cup 2023

The highly anticipated Asia Cup 2023, jointly hosted by Pakistan and Sri Lanka, has commenced. Featuring six competing teams including India, Pakistan, Sri Lanka, Afghanistan, Nepal, and Bangladesh, the cricketing extravaganza promises thrilling matches. India’s debut in Asia Cup 2023 is set against Pakistan on September 2nd. Learn how to catch all the action live on TV in India, including channel details, schedules, and timings.

Finale: Asia Cup 2023‘s grand finale is set for September 17th.

How to Watch: Asia Cup 2023 matches will be televised on various channels under the Star Sports Network. Additionally, Doordarshan will broadcast India-specific matches and the tournament finale for free on DD Sports (available through DD Free Dish DTH service).
